Lamborghini Centennial is the supercar that the Italian brand surprised in the past Hall Geneva. It was a model that was a tribute to the 100 anniversary of the birth of Ferruccio Lamborghini, founder of the brand. Its production is limited to is limited to 40 units: 20 units of the Coupe version, and 20 other units of the convertible version Roadster.

Because the Lamborghini Centennial is one of those sports that no longer are just. This is because it takes a V12 naturally aspirated 6.5-liter that developed 770 HP and 690 Nm of torque. Thanks to the awd system, this model is capable of acc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h in 2.8 seconds or from 0 to 300 km/h in 23,5 seconds. Its maximum speed is no slouch and is 350 km/h.
As can be seen, his aerodynamics has been worked thanks to a body-extreme-made in carbon fiber. Its weight is in 1.520 kg, getting a relationship power-to-weight of 1.97 kg/CV. Many of us have to make do with seeing it on video, because its price is 1.75 million euros not including tax. Moreover, everything seems to indicate that the 40 units that are going to produce already have an owner.
